In order to explore the best method of heterologous migration of
Leuciscus merzbacheri,and actively carry out the protection of germplasm resources,cage net,river net and purse seine were used to collect fish and put them into three kinds of temporary ponds:micro-soil pond,cement pond and net cage in the present study.The seeds were transported to the Aquatic Wildlife Rescue Center of Xinjiang for a long distance using canvas water tanks,iron water tanks and fish fry bags,and were treated with sodium chloride,povidone iodine and potassium permanganate for domestication.The results showed that the survival rate of purse seine fishing was the highest(97.47%),that of cage culture was the best(92.86%),that of transportation of fish fry bag with oxygen and cooling was the highest(97.17%).Using 15-20 mg/L potassium permanganate solution and medicated bath for 20-30 minutes,the effect of sterilization and wound healing could be improved,and the number of survivors could be ensured.A total of 534 original species were collected in three years,195 were domesticated and preserved,and the final survival rate was 36.52%.The successful relocation laid a good foundation for the future large-scale propagation of seedlings.
